Sourcing guidance for High Quality Fabric Textile

What are the key technical specifications to evaluate when sourcing high-quality textiles?

When sourcing premium fabrics, you must prioritize GSM (Grams per Square Meter) to determine thickness and weight, and Thread Count for density and hand-feel. For functional textiles, verify colorfastness to light and washing (Grade 4.0 or higher) and pilling resistance. If the fabric is for apparel, ensure it meets OEKO-TEX Standard 100 to guarantee it is free from harmful substances.

How can I verify the composition and authenticity of the fabric fibers?

Request a Third-Party Lab Test Report (such as SGS or ITS) that confirms the fiber percentage (e.g., 100% Mulberry Silk vs. Synthetic blends). For sustainable sourcing, look for G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) or GRS (Global Recycled Standard) certifications. You should also request swatch samples to perform a 'burn test' or 'hand-feel' validation before placing bulk orders.

What compliance standards are necessary for exporting textiles to the US and EU markets?

For the US market, compliance with CPSC (Consumer Product Safety Commission) regulations regarding flammability is mandatory. For the EU, products must adhere to REACH regulations concerning chemical usage. Always ensure the supplier provides a Certificate of Compliance (CoC) and that labeling meets the destination country's Fiber Content and Care Labeling requirements.

How do I ensure color consistency across different production batches?

To minimize 'color lot' variance, require the supplier to use Pantone Matching System (PMS) codes or provide a Physical Master Sample. Insist on a Lab Dip approval process before mass production begins and specify an acceptable Delta E (ΔE) tolerance level in your contract to ensure visual uniformity.

Cross-Border Procurement Strategy & Risk Management

How can I mitigate the risk of receiving sub-standard fabric quality?

Implement a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I) using the AQL 2.5/4.0 standard. Never release the final payment until a third-party inspector verifies the fabric width, roll length, and defect rate (points per 100 square yards). What is the most cost-effective way to ship large volumes of textiles internationally?

For bulk textile orders, Sea Freight (FCL - Full Container Load) is the most economical choice due to the high volume-to-weight ratio of fabric rolls. Ensure the supplier uses moisture-proof PE bag packaging and sturdy outer tubes to prevent crushing or mildew during long-transit maritime shipping. Negotiate FOB (Free On Board) terms to maintain better control over your logistics costs.

How should I negotiate with textile suppliers to get the best B2B pricing?

Focus on Volume-Based Pricing Tiers; suppliers often offer significant discounts when orders exceed 3,000 meters per color. You can also negotiate lower prices by committing to a long-term annual volume contract or by sourcing during the supplier's off-peak production seasons (typically post-Chinese New Year).

What are the common pitfalls in international textile trade documentation?

Incorrect HS Code classification is a major risk that leads to customs delays or excessive duties. Ensure the Commercial Invoice and Packing List accurately reflect the fabric composition (e.g., woven vs. knitted) to match the specific HS Code. Always verify if your country has Anti-Dumping Duties on specific textile categories from the origin country.
